Understanding California’s Relative Negligence Regulation

California complies with a pure relative carelessness system. This implies a damaged individual may still recuperate settlement even if they were partially in charge of the accident. Nevertheless, any kind of compensation granted may be reduced by the percent of fault appointed to the victim.

As an example, if somebody is discovered 20% in charge of a mishap, their recoverable damages might be lowered by 20%.

Because fault allotment directly impacts payment, gathering solid evidence is vital.

Kinds Of Compensation Available

Depending on the situations, mishap targets may be entitled to recuperate damages including:

Clinical Expenditures

Compensation may consist of first aid, surgical treatments, rehab, prescription drugs, physical therapy, and expected future medical care.

Lost Revenue

If injuries avoid someone from working briefly or completely, lost salaries and lowered gaining capability might be recoverable.

Discomfort and Suffering

Non-economic problems compensate for physical discomfort, emotional distress, anxiousness, injury, and reduced quality of life.

Residential property Damage

Car fixings or substitute, harmed personal belongings, and other related losses may likewise be consisted of.

Wrongful Fatality Problems

Households who shed a loved one because of another party’s oversight may pursue settlement for funeral expenses, financial backing, and various other legitimately recognized damages.
